They are moving away from FlutterFlow, specifically. That could be a good idea since FlutterFlow is going to have a tough time versus agent assisted coding in Antigravity. However, going to RN is debatable. Flutter has a lot of advantages.

why would it have a tough time?

All low-code/no-code tools are competing against vibecoding on platform vendor provided tools like Antigravity. The vast majority will not survive. Indeed even without that competition a lot of of them just go out of business because they can't gain a large enough user community.

I've tried FlutterFlow. I might even be using it now for prototyping. But with coding agents in all the IDEs, why bother?
